The aim of this study is to evaluate the efficacy of Peribioma Toothpaste and Mousse for home oral care in patients with Diabetes Mellitus Type 1.
Patients who respond to eligibility criteria and that will sign the informed consent will undergo a professional oral hygiene procedure; then, ozonized water (aquolab) will be used to irrigate periodontal pockets for 1 minute.
Then, patients will be randomly divided into two groups:
Changes in the following indices will be evaluated at the baseline, after 3 and 6 months: glycosylated hemoglobin (HbA1c) , Clinical Attachment Level (CAL), Plaque Index (PI), Probing Pocket Depth (PPD) and Bleeding on Probing (BoP).
